I thought it might be a good idea to add Biomax to my Penguin 200 Biowheel filter. I'm thinking of placing it between the filter cartridge and the Biowheel. (I also have an empty media cartridge that fits in the spare slot behind the mechanical filter, but I don't think it will hold enough Biomax).

Any thoughts? Any ideas on modification to the Penguin 200 Biowheel filter that would increase its efficiency?

No problem. The thing is I have an internal filter that I don't use anymore, u heard of Hagen Fluval U3? That Internal Filter comes with Biomax and a case to hold them. I don't know how much is in there but its 3/4 full (I can pull it out of my filter and count if u need to know) I just put it at the back part inside my penguin 200, I think it should be fine as long as its fully submerged in water while your filter is running.
